Surface weather observations are recorded half hourly, primarily from aerodromes with some additional data coming from unmanned automatic weather stations. In special conditions, observations may be made earlier and for cost savings, some stations may only report hourly. The data show the latest reading at each site over the last 60 minutes.
The following data are recorded:
datetime, id_num (WMO index number, normally a unique id, but can be missing), id_name (abbreviated name, used to identify the observing site), date, time, wdir (wind direction, degrees from N), wspd (wind speed, knots), t_db (temperature dry bulb, degree C), dp (dew point, degree C), qnh (aircraft altimeter setting, hPa), rf9am (rainfall since 9am, mm), rf10m (rainfall last 10 minutes, mm), vic (visibility, m), avis (automatically measured visibility, m), gust (maximum wind gust last 10 minutes, knots), wx1int (first (most important) present weather intensity), wx1dsc (first (most important) present weather qualifier), wx1wx1 (first (most important) present weather type), wx1wx2 (additional weather type for mixed precipitation), wx1wx3 (additional weather type for mixed precipitation), wx2int (second (less important) present weather intensity), wx2dsc (second (less important) present weather qualifier), wx2wx1 (second (less important) present weather type), wx2wx2 (additional weather type for mixed precipitation), wx2wx3 (additional weather type for mixed precipitation), cld1amt (lowest cloud layer amount), cld1typ (lowest cloud layer type), cld1typ (lowest cloud layer base, m), cld2amt (second cloud layer amount), cld1typ (second cloud layer type), cld1base (second cloud layer base, m), cld3amt (third cloud layer amount), cld3typ (third cloud layer type), cld3base (lowest cloud layer base, m), cld4amt (fourth cloud amount), cld4typ (fourth cloud layer type), cld4base (fourth cloud layer base, m), ceil1amt (lowest cloud layer amount measured by ceilometer), ceil1base (lowest cloud layer base measured by ceilometer, m), ceil2amt (second cloud layer amount measured by ceilometer), ceil2base (second cloud layer base measured by ceilometer, m), ceil3amt (third cloud layer amount measured by ceilometer), ceil1base (third cloud layer base measured by ceilometer, m), rotation (required for rotation of wind barbs in MapServer), rh (relative humidity, %), stn_name (full station name).
Information about codes can be found at http://www.bom.gov.au/weather-services/about/IDY03100.doc.
本数据集包含每半小时一次的地面气象观测记录,观测数据主要来源于航空站,另有部分数据取自无人自动气象站。特殊情况下可提前开展观测;部分站点为节约观测成本,仅按每小时频率上报观测数据。数据集将展示各站点过去60分钟内的最新观测读数。
本次记录包含以下数据项:
datetime(日期时间)、id_num(世界气象组织(World Meteorological Organization, WMO)索引编号,通常为唯一标识符,亦可能缺失)、id_name(站点缩写标识名,用于识别观测站点)、date(观测日期)、time(观测时间)、wdir(风向,以正北为基准的角度值)、wspd(风速,单位节)、t_db(干球温度,单位摄氏度)、dp(露点温度,单位摄氏度)、qnh(修正海平面气压,单位百帕)、rf9am(当日9时起累计降雨量,单位毫米)、rf10m(近10分钟降雨量,单位毫米)、vic(能见度,单位米)、avis(自动观测能见度,单位米)、gust(近10分钟最大阵风风速,单位节)、wx1int(首要/核心当前天气现象强度)、wx1dsc(首要当前天气现象修饰词)、wx1wx1(首要当前天气现象类型)、wx1wx2(首要混合型降水附加天气类型1)、wx1wx3(首要混合型降水附加天气类型2)、wx2int(次要当前天气现象强度)、wx2dsc(次要当前天气现象修饰词)、wx2wx1(次要当前天气现象类型)、wx2wx2(次要混合型降水附加天气类型1)、wx2wx3(次要混合型降水附加天气类型2)、cld1amt(最低云量)、cld1typ(最低云型)、cld1base(最低云底高度,单位米,原文此处变量名存在笔误)、cld2amt(第二层层云量)、cld2typ(第二层层云型,原文此处变量名存在笔误)、cld2base(第二层层云底高度,单位米,原文此处变量名存在笔误)、cld3amt(第三层层云量)、cld3typ(第三层层云型)、cld3base(第三层层云底高度,单位米,原文此处说明存在笔误)、cld4amt(第四层层云量)、cld4typ(第四层层云型)、cld4base(第四层层云底高度,单位米)、ceil1amt(云高仪观测的最低云量)、ceil1base(云高仪观测的最低云底高度,单位米)、ceil2amt(云高仪观测的第二层层云量)、ceil2base(云高仪观测的第二层层云底高度,单位米)、ceil3amt(云高仪观测的第三层层云量)、ceil3base(云高仪观测的第三层层云底高度,单位米,原文此处变量名存在笔误)、rotation(MapServer中风向羽饰旋转所需参数)、rh(相对湿度,单位百分比)、stn_name(站点全称)。
各编码的详细说明可通过链接 http://www.bom.gov.au/weather-services/about/IDY03100.doc 查阅。
